How much do tunnel engineers make in the US?

Tunnel engineers in the US typically earn between $70,000 and $120,000 annually, depending on experience, location, and project complexity. Senior or specialized tunnel engineers with certifications and extensive experience can earn higher salaries, often exceeding $130,000 per year.

The Hampton Roads Connector Partners JV (HRCP) consisting of Flatiron, Dragados USA and VINCI has been selected to construct the $3.3BN Design Build project -the largest civil construction contract ever awarded by the Virginia Department of Transportation (VDOT).
The project scope across a 9 mile section of the I-64 will include: a new 3.5-mile bridge-tunnel crossing that will accommodate a total of 8 lanes of capacity across the water, replacement of the existing marine approach bridges and the addition of a third lane on I-64 in each direction. The twin 45' diameter 1.5-mile tunnels will be bored by TBM, creating the second largest TBM tunnel opening for a TBM in North America

What you will be doing
  • Meets daily with project crews to review production schedule and confirm all materials, equipment and resources are readily available for production to continue on schedule and within budget.
  • Collects, coordinates and analysis shop drawings, design specifications, material requirements and project data through the duration of the project to ensure quality and contract specification compliance.
  • Provides technical input for project work plan and scheduling. Identifying risk elements of production, materials, equipment or process that could negatively impact the budget or schedule.
  • Evaluates daily production, schedule and budget projections to accurately track project performance. Documents daily activities in Company approved methods and technologies.
  • Remits accurate project quantity input and controls using assigned project cost coding to ensure project financials are accurately reported. Manages cost coding with Company finance and accounting teams regarding employee time, materials, equipment and subcontractor needs.
  • Reviews and approves daily timecards for all Company construction crews. Works with Office Manager, payroll and job construction supervisors to resolve timecard inquiries, as needed.
  • Reviews project specifications for quality assurance at the beginning of work, during the project work and after work completes. Initiates and manages appropriate certificates, inspections and other documentation regarding construction production on the project site.
  • Works with construction crews and engineering leaders to plan field layout on the project site, ensuring appropriate utility and commercial lines are marked before production begins. Initiates and manages any permits needed before work can begin.
  • Assists the development of design drawings and provides technical input, as needed.
  • Coordinates subcontractor work methods, schedule and crews as needed.
